my name is philip benigoso im an investment professional and im going to be discussing how to get a physical stock certificate before online brokers and personally directed accounts holding a physical stock certificate was a necessity as this was the only way to authenticate stock ownership now this is not the case anymore although you may not need to hold a stock certificate you may really request one from the company or the brokerage firm can do that for you now there are some additional expenses that are associated with getting that stock certificate youre going to have to pay for it first you pay the commissions and then you have to pay the corporation to actually print the certificate for you and there is a little bit of a hassle thats involved because once you have the certificate its important to hold it in a very safe place because you dont want to have any fire set to it or something of the like so a safety deposit box would probably be your best option you also have to
